CREDIT POLICY
Will the interest rate hike work?
Generally, higher interest rates have a cooling effect on an economy that has overheated. However, the Indian economy already appears to be cooling from its impressive growth. Thus the interest rate hike could further depress industrial growth, and t hat is clearly what the RBI should not let happen. More
